Arnold Palmer's Bay Hill Club & Lodge - ORLANDO, FL

Truly one of the most recognizable courses in America, Bay Hill is known as Arnold Palmer's winter home course. The original design, by Dick Wilson, dates back to 1961. However, it seems like they are always tinkering with the layout, making it better and tougher for today's pros. The course is most famous for its final three holes, but the other 15 are just as impressive. It's one of those layouts that can just jump up and grab you at anytime. ChampionsGate Golf Club - International - ORLANDO, FL

This world-class 36-hole facility, designed by Greg Norman, opened in the fall of 2000. Although Norman designed it as an "Australian links," the International was also clearly influenced by his British Open success and features a wild, windswept appearance. The fairways are peppered with devilish pot bunkers, making it a tough challenge to safely reach small, slick greens. ChampionsGate Golf Club - National - ORLANDO, FL

Greg Norman has designed the National as a classic American-style layout that rolls gently through 200 acres of southern woodlands and wetlands. The layout's key trait is diversity with wall-to-wall fairway bunkers running up along holes 12 through 16, three double doglegs, a massive double-green shared by the fourth and 16th holes, and a sunken fairway on the seventh. Located just minutes from Downtown Orlando, Dubsdread Golf Course features the oldest course in the area. Originally designed by Tom Bendelow in 1923 and recently renovated and redesigned by Mike Dasher in 2008, this classic course has plenty of history attached to it. As the former site of the Orlando Open, Dubsdread hosted such golf legends as Sam Snead, Ben Hogan and Claude Harmon. This beautifully designed Jack Nicklaus Signature Golf Course opened in 1988 to great fanfare. Inspired by his great performances through the years at St. Andrews Old Course, Jack pays homage here to the birthplace of golf. A "links-style" design to its greatest degree, reminders of St. Andrews appear throughout the course with 150-plus bunkers, elevated tees and greens, stone walls, a winding burn (including a stone bridge crossing), and seven huge, double greens. Considered one of Lloyd Clifton's finest designs, Hunter's Creek was the first course in Florida at over 7400 yards in length, the longest then in the state (now at 7268 yards). This dynamic, scenic layout has a natural "Carolina Pines" setting and features tight, gently rolling fairways; an abundance of bunkers and berms; large, undulating TifEagle greens; and water hazards on 13 holes. Arnold Palmer's 6916-yard Legacy course at Reunion Resort is routed over surprisingly hilly "roller coaster-like" terrain. The natural flow of the land provides dramatic elevation changes and creates a number of "risk/reward" shots for the gutsy player. Much like Mr. Palmer himself, you can "go for broke" on numerous occasions. In particular, the 349-yard, par-four 13th is vintage Palmer. It just begs for a heroic tee shot and - if pulled off -- a legitimate chance for eagle or birdie....
